I see a News Reel Association of Great Britain and

Ireland has been formed to protect the interests of all con- nected with the production, distribution and exhibition of news-reel pictures. This means, I hope, that there will be a body qualified not merely to make representations where necessary, but to receive them where necessary. News-reels are a welcome and valuable feature of the moving-picture world, but their potentiality for evil as well as for good is great. Nothing is more important than that what profess to be news-pictures should be news-pictures pure and simple. We do not want political doctrines, or political institutions or even anything as laudable in itself as recruiting, pushed insidiously by news-reels which profess to be giving straight news and nothing else. But if we do not want it we some- times get it. The only safeguard is in intelligent vigilance by audiences, and firm protest when the case demands it.
